Johns v Accident Rehabilitation and Compensation Insurance Corporation
- Citation
- [1999] NZACC 79
- Court
- District Court
The appeal was remitted because the Corporation failed to undertake adequate inquiries—no workplace assessment, no specialist medical opinion or reports from the GP who treated the claimant—and therefore there was insufficient evidence to determine whether the statutory test in s7(1)(c) was met; a fresh decision must follow proper investigation and expert assessment.
